Get in Touch** The home solar market for Rosanky, Texas, is characterized by high-quality service provided by regional experts based primarily in the Austin metropolitan area. Due to Rosanky's rural nature and proximity to Austin, there are no solar companies physically headquartered within the city limits. Consequently, the market is served by established Austin-based contractors who regularly operate in Bastrop County and surrounding rural communities. The competition level is moderate but of high quality, with several top-tier companies vying for business. These providers are exceptionally familiar with the specific needs of rural properties, including larger land plots, potential for off-grid capabilities, and the importance of battery storage for energy resilience, given the Central Texas weather. Typical pricing for a residential system in this region is competitive with national averages, generally ranging from **$2.50 to $3.50 per watt** before incentives. For an average-sized system (8-10 kW), this translates to a gross cost of **$20,000 to $35,000**. The feder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C) can reduce this cost by 30%. Providers in this market are typically very proficient at helping homeowners navigate this and other local incentives.

For a typical Rosanky home, a solar system costs between $15,000 to $25,000 before incentives, depending on system size and energy needs. Crucially, Texas has no state-level solar tax credit, but you still qualify for the 30% federal solar Investment Tax Credit (ITC). Additionally, you benefit from Texas's strong net metering policies and the property tax exemption for the added home value from solar, making the long-term financial payoff very attractive in our sunny climate.
Rosanky's abundant sunshine is excellent for energy production, often exceeding national averages. However, sustained high temperatures can temporarily reduce panel efficiency. Reputable local installers use panels rated for high heat and ensure proper installation with airflow to mitigate this. While UV exposure is high, modern panels are designed for decades of durability, and most come with 25-year performance warranties.
Yes, you will need permits from Bastrop County. A qualified local solar provider will typically handle this entire process for you, including submitting structural and electrical plans. From signing a contract to "flipping the switch," the entire process for a Rosanky home usually takes 1 to 3 months, with installation itself often completed in 1-3 days once permits are secured.
Prioritize installers with strong local experience in Bastrop County, as they will be familiar with specific permitting, utility interconnection (like with Bluebonnet Electric Cooperative), and regional weather considerations. Essential checks include verifying they are Texas-licensed (TECL), insured, and offer strong warranties. Ask for references from nearby installations and compare detailed proposals, not just price per watt.
Yes, modern solar systems are engineered for durability. Panels are tested to withstand hail up to 1 inch in diameter at high speed and high wind loads common in Texas. Proper installation is key to wind resistance. It is highly recommended to review your homeowner's insurance policy, but most see no increase in premiums. A well-installed system can also provide backup power if paired with a battery, adding resilience during grid outages.
